Output 68215636978ebdef97e98ed14860405f2baf26d1865a50ee7c9bc907250a75a7:0
- value
- 605487050
- script pubkey
- OP_0 OP_PUSHBYTES_20 2994cc7fcb122158c0c9c13b7813ed5570245a9a
- address
- bc1q9x2vcl7tzgs43sxfcyahsyld24czgk56c84p6n
- transaction
- 68215636978ebdef97e98ed14860405f2baf26d1865a50ee7c9bc907250a75a7
- confirmations
- 348689
- spent
- true